Output 64d4d198c2651f8e65688ca6a1c87f542337662d6e5d6c87f53b047e5e4b9ff5:1

value
5450109
script pubkey
OP_0 OP_PUSHBYTES_20 c467438bae4f857dafcf363fc8164b99b551244a
address
bc1qc3n58zawf7zhmt70xclus9jtnx64zfz2cq2scd
transaction
64d4d198c2651f8e65688ca6a1c87f542337662d6e5d6c87f53b047e5e4b9ff5
confirmations
169250
spent
true